Things We Hide from the Light by Lucy Score

by Books to Barbells Book Club, March 01, 2023

 

   


Synopsis:

New York Times and USA Today bestselling author Lucy Score returns to Knockemout, Virginia, following fan-favorite Things We Never Got Over with Knox's brother Nash's story.

Nash Morgan was always known as the good Morgan brother, with a smile and a wink for everyone. But now, this chief of police is recovering from being shot and his Southern charm has been overshadowed by panic attacks and nightmares. He feels like a broody shell of the man he once was. Nash isn't about to let anyone in his life know he's struggling. But his new next-door neighbor, smart and sexy Lina, sees his shadows. As a rule, she's not a fan of physical contact unless she initiates it, but for some reason Nash's touch is different. He feels it too. The physical connection between them is incendiary, grounding him and making her wonder if exploring it is worth the risk.

Too bad Lina's got secrets of her own, and if Nash finds out the real reason, she's in town, he'll never forgive her. Besides, she doesn't do relationships. Ever. A hot, short-term fling with a local cop? Absolutely. Sign her up. A relationship with a man who expects her to plant roots? No freaking way. Once she gets what she's after, she has no intention of sticking around. But Knockemout has a way of getting under people's skin. And once Nash decides to make Lina his, he's not about to be dissuaded…even if it means facing the danger that nearly killed him.

One of my most anticipated releases of the year, I couldn’t wait to be back in Knockemout and check the aftermath of the drama that happened in TWNGO.

We come back to this great town with Nash and Lina’s story. Nash is hot, bad boy Knox Morgan’s brother. Instead of a bad boy, we have HOT Chief of Police for the city of Knockemout. Lina is a legit bad ass. An old friend of Knox, she appears in TWNGO and is in town on business.

Due to the drama from TWNGO that resulted in Nash getting shot, he’s been taking it easy, trying to recover. What others don’t know is that his mental health has taken a downfall.

Downfall, that is, until he gets a sexy new neighbor in Lina. Lina is in town to do a job. She can’t let anything, or ANYONE distract her.

The instant connection between these 2 was so obvious, even if Lina was trying to deny it.

Who can resist sexy Nash Morgan and that butt in the hot police uniform??

Along with getting to witness Nash and Lina fight their connection, we get peels into How Knox, Naomi and Waylay are doing, which I love.

What I really admired is how Lina really helped Nash control his panic attacks and mental health. With Lina’s past, she knows how it feels to not have control of your own body.

Speaking of Lina’s past, her backstory touched my heart, deeply. Her story resonated with me because just a few weeks prior to reading, we as a nation, witnessed the scary collapse of Damar Hamlin on Monday Night Football. 

Lina had a very similar experience. Her vulnerability with Nash about her last was beautiful, especially since she hadn’t really told anyone before.

Once they couldn’t resist anymore, their romance was HOT!! So hottt!! It did not disappoint.

One of the plot twists I loved most was the suspensefulNess (is that a word?) of the storyline of Duncan Hugo that continued from TWNGO. They were so bad ass and k couldn’t get enough.

At the end, I legit was sobbing, like “CAN’T CONTROL MY TEARS” bawling. The beautiful scenes of Knox and Naomi’s wedding were perfect, and I can promise you, there’s not going to be a dry seat in the house after reading this book.
